Stupid question and I should know but what are the different ramifications between PL and HOS other than greater shame? Once on HOS, is there no remedy like there is for PL which is to make things right with the wronged party(s) and have them then give tye thumbs up for removal? Is banning a requirement to put on HOS which I don't think it is?

 

I look at them the same as far as who I am willing with.

 

While they are the same in the sense that people on either list should be "refused service" so to speak in the sales area, they are not meant to be the same in the big picture of standing in the community.

 

Someone on the PL can be there simply because they made an honest mistake, or messed up in a minor sense, and haven't met an obligation. By meeting the obligation they can come off the PL and start again. It is not punishment and whether its judgment depends on the case.

 

The HoS is more like "high crimes and misdemeanors" of the kind that mark a Board member as unworthy of the community. It can only come about by a majority vote and it can only be removed by a majority vote.
